Output 7fe32c8783254ba38148f3bbe02348eadaddb91f02e4508dc2f5aee1bf0a7feb:1

value
20755257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b89b1a8e51c0ed855d85f0ba7333e16be23f29f OP_EQUAL
address
3LFE3dYzntqCMZ9y2KwAYrnb88wQqfstqD
transaction
7fe32c8783254ba38148f3bbe02348eadaddb91f02e4508dc2f5aee1bf0a7feb
confirmations
346638
spent
true